I'm focusing on composing right now, and part of that process was I wanted to revisit how I constructed the beat for "You Lost Me There."
I went through all of the versions I could find and I found this potentially interesting recording of the first idea of the song that i had.
If you have dove into a lot of the behind the scenes content on this website and also in other interviews over the years, you may have heard me say that I more or less "free style" my lyrics, and then clean them up afterwards. Its kind of the first thing that comes through my mouth as I'm hearing/playing the song for the first time (if im lucky to come up with something on the first pass). This is an example of what that sounds like. Its almost like the final version, but at this point its just stuff I'm saying I'm not focused on if it exactly makes sense yet. Also this sounds like such sh*t compared to the final version I thought it might be inspirational to someone to see how basic the beginnings are.

George Clanton Los Angeles, California

Truly a multidisciplinary artist revered for his DIY approach to everything - including managing his own record label (100% Electronica), and curating multiple music festivals - George is best known for his contributions to underground music.
